**Handover: Gridwell export memory usage**

Taking over from me, you'll own the Gridwell spreadsheet export worker. The main thing to know: large exports (50k+ rows) spike heap usage because we buffer the whole workbook before streaming. I added a row-chunking flag last quarter that keeps memory flat, but it's off by default pending QA sign-off. Watch the worker's RSS after any template change; anything above 1.5 GB means chunking regressed. The relevant settings the worker loads at startup are listed below.

deployment values, yagef-yawip:
ELIOX_PIN=5303
ELIOX_METRICS_HOST=metrics.eliox.paliqworks.corp
ELIOX_LOG_LEVEL=error
ELIOX_TENANT=praiel

# Flaglight Rollouts — Approvals

Quick version for on-call: any rollout touching more than 5% of traffic needs an approval in Flaglight before the ramp continues. Kill switches don't need approval — just flip them and note it in the incident channel. Scheduled ramps pause automatically if error budget burns hot. If you're stuck at 2 a.m. with a pending approval, there's one person authorized to override, and that's the approver below.

account owner for tagep-bafof: Norael Gilax Juleth

Minutes — Management Meeting, Brundel Appliance Group

Attendees: Heads of Department; J. Castellane chairing.

Topic: Warranty-cost overrun on the Nordwell dryer line.

Claims ran 38% above forecast, driven by a drum-bearing defect traced to the Pellam plant. Supplier remediation agreed; retrofit kits ship next month. Reserve increased accordingly. Quality audits extended to the Halden line as precaution. Castellane will circulate revised projections, preceded by the confidential note below.

management briefing: Only 7 of the 100 pilot accounts renewed Zorath, so a churn review is set for April 15.